Gallarus Oratory: A Timeless Testament of Faith and Craftsmanship
Discover the ancient Gallarus Oratory in County Kerry, a stunning example of early Christian architecture surrounded by breathtaking landscapes.
Gallarus Oratory is one of Ireland's finest examples of early Christian architecture, located in the picturesque County Kerry. This remarkable stone structure, dating back to the 12th century, boasts a corbelled roof that has withstood the test of time, providing a fascinating glimpse into the region’s ecclesiastical history. The oratory's simple yet elegant design is a testament to the skill and dedication of the builders, who constructed it using local stone without the use of mortar.
